Introduction to the principles and practices of international relations in the political, military, economic, and environmental realms. Traces the development of the contemporary system to explore how relations among states are affected by the structure of the international system, the institutions through which states conduct their relations with each other, the internal characteristics of states, and contemporary tensions between traditional norms of state sovereignty and new norms of human rights and democratic governance.
